In the present study, dynamic differential scanning calorimetry has been used to investigate the effect of an alkali lignin in amounts up to 20% by weight, on the crosslinking kinetics of an epoxy prepolymer cured with an aliphatic polyamine. Lignin presence does not significantly affect the overall reaction order, but the activation energy increases and the slowing of the overall curing process with lignin content could be explained by the interaction between lignin and the polyamine hardener. The possibility of having a “false compensation” in the case of the use of single DSC scans is also discussed.  相似文献

In phase Doppler anemometry (PDA), phase difference errors are caused by the Gaussian intensity distribution of the laser beam and the curvature of the phase fronts outside of the beam waist. This results in erroneous particle sizes. Based on a physical analysis by geometrical optics [1], this phase difference error is evaluated for reflected mode operation (Part I) and for refracted mode operation (Part II). By varying the particle trajectories statistically, the error in determining the particle size and the mass flow can be simulated. By the method described the error in the measured phase difference can easily be estimated.  相似文献

As a completion and extension of a result of A. Day and D. Pickering [5] we obtain the following structure theorem in the conceptual frame of projective lattice geometries: In a Desarguesian projective geometry the subgeometry of every at least one-dimensional hyperplane is module induced.

 This study examines the thermal decomposition of 1,5-cyclooctadiene platinum (II) chloride organometallic films, deposited by thermal evaporation. The thin film samples were annealed both in air and hydrogen with well-controlled temperature regimes. After annealing, the decomposed thin films were examined by AFM and STM scanning probe, XPS and TEM microbeam analytical techniques. The experimental results confirm that the thermal decomposition products on silicon substrates are composed predominantly of metallic platinum. Annealing in hydrogen can reduce substantially the decomposition temperature of the material from around 250 to 160 °C but the surface morphology of the decomposed films is significantly different to those annealed in air. The metallic nature of the thermally decomposed films was confirmed by bonding configuration recognition, electronic property probing and microstructure analysis.  相似文献

In this paper, the synthesis of multigram portions of WS2 nanotubes and large foils consisting of aligned nanotubes is described. For this purpose, a fluidized bed reactor, in which WO3 powder is fed from the top and the reaction gases are blown from below maintaining the powder aloft, is described. The gauge invariance of relativistic two-particle energy levels in quantum electrodynamics is demonstrated for both covariant and non-covariant gauges, by considering infinitesimal gauge transformations from a fixed gauge. The proof is carried out by expressing the bound-state energies in terms of ratios of contour integrals involving four-point Green functions in the neighborhood of their poles in the energy plane. The generalized Ward-Takahashi identities are then used to help reduce the Green functions which appear into forms which make the singularity structure of the four-point function apparent. The formalism is illustrated for the special cases of one- and two-photon exchange in perturbation theory.  相似文献

The relationship between the parameter of symmetric broadening of the glass‐transition relaxation process and the structure of aramid‐fiber‐reinforced nylon‐66 microcomposites is investigated in this article. The approach is based on a previously derived model that sets a quantitative interrelation between the Cole–Cole parameter α, the relaxation time, and the fractal dimension of a mobile polymer segment. The microcomposite, the dielectric response of which reflects the transcrystallinity effects, indeed exhibits significantly different values, such as higher Kirkwood correlation factor and α exponent values, in comparison with the control materials, and this indicates its different crystalline morphology and perhaps lower order in the amorphous phase. However, at this stage, it is still difficult to establish a quantitative relationship with the polymer chain dynamics. © 2002 Wiley Periodicals, Inc. Three elementary proofs of the positive definiteness of the A-numerical radius, as defined by Goldberg and Straus, are given and a stronger result concerning exterior powers is conjectured  相似文献
